public class SyslogReceiverCamelNettyImpl extends Object implements SyslogReceiver
Constructor and Description |
---|
SyslogReceiverCamelNettyImpl(SyslogdConfig config)
Construct a new receiver
|
Modifier and Type | Method and Description |
---|---|
String |
getName() |
SyslogConnectionHandler |
getSyslogConnectionHandlers() |
void |
run()
The execution context.
|
void |
setSyslogConnectionHandlers(SyslogConnectionHandler handler) |
void |
stop()
stop the current receiver
|
public SyslogReceiverCamelNettyImpl(SyslogdConfig config)
sock
- matchPattern
- hostGroup
- messageGroup
- IOException
public String getName()
getName
in interface SyslogReceiver
public void stop() throws InterruptedException
stop
in interface SyslogReceiver
InterruptedException
public SyslogConnectionHandler getSyslogConnectionHandlers()
public void setSyslogConnectionHandlers(SyslogConnectionHandler handler)
public void run()
run
in interface Runnable
run
in interface SyslogReceiver
Copyright © 2017. All rights reserved.